Water Damage Remodeling in Phoenix, AZ
Water damage remodeling services focus on restoring and repairing properties that have experienced water intrusion due to leaks, flooding, or plumbing failures. These projects typically involve removing damaged materials, thoroughly drying affected areas, and restoring structural elements such as flooring, walls, and ceilings. Homeowners often seek these services to address issues like mold growth, compromised building materials, and aesthetic damage caused by water exposure, ensuring the property is safe, functional, and visually restored.
Before requesting water damage remodeling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the scope of necessary repairs, and the potential impact on their property’s structure. It’s important to assess whether the damage is confined to specific areas or widespread, and to consider any necessary mitigation steps to prevent future issues. Clear communication about the types of water sources involved and the materials affected can help determine the most effective approach to restoring the property.

Common Water Damage Remodeling Jobs
Water Damage Repairs - addressing leaks and flooding to restore structural integrity.
Mold Remediation - removing mold growth caused by excess moisture to improve indoor air quality.
Drying and Dehumidification - eliminating excess moisture from walls, floors, and belongings.
Structural Drying - drying out framing, insulation, and other building components after water intrusion.
Content Restoration - salvaging and restoring personal belongings affected by water damage.
Water Extraction - removing standing water quickly to prevent further damage and mold growth.
Water Damage Remodeling Questions
What types of water damage remodeling projects are common? Typical projects include restoring damaged drywall, flooring, and cabinetry after leaks or flooding.
How does water damage affect property value? Water damage can decrease property value if not properly repaired, making thorough remodeling important.
What signs indicate the need for water damage remodeling? Visible stains, warped surfaces, or musty odors are common indicators that remodeling may be necessary.
What should property owners consider before starting water damage repairs? It's important to assess the extent of damage and ensure proper drying and mold prevention measures are included.
